Asphalt Road Surfacing : Practices and Best Guidelines

The laying of tarmacadam road construction requires careful planning and adherence to recommended procedures. Typically , the work begins with proper site leveling, including the excavation of existing surfacing and the reinforcement of the sub-base. Base course sections are then laid and compacted to ensure a solid foundation. The tarmacadam mix itself – a blend of aggregate and bitumen – is heated to the correct heat before being poured and smoothed in consistent sections. Superior control assessments throughout the build are essential to guarantee a durable and dependable road covering. Best practices also emphasize proper drainage and the use of appropriate equipment for effective execution and durability of the road.

Green Pavement Surfacing Options

The growing demand for sustainable construction practices is prompting innovation in road building . Traditional tarmacadam, while long-lasting, frequently relies on energy-heavy techniques. Thankfully, various new solutions are developing that considerably reduce the ecological impact . These feature :

  • Recycled Asphalt Material : Utilizing scrap asphalt from existing roads.
  • Permeable Pavement: Allowing rainfall to drain through, lessening surface and restoring groundwater.
  • Plant-derived Binders: Replacing conventional bitumen with substances from sustainable origins .
  • Low-carbon Concrete Compositions: Incorporating alternative elements to decrease cement content, a major source to greenhouse

Embracing these eco-friendly road approaches is essential for building a increasingly sustainable future for transportation .
